This is mostly directed at the social sciences, but not exclusively: Scientific research should have more helpful, tangible goals than just to accumulate knowledge with a few policy implications tacked on at the bottom.

It should cooperate with the communities that are most central to research, and help those at the margins, or those who have the most to lose.

Really, if it doesn’t do these things, what is it for? What makes the research worth funding, and whose interests does it ultimately serve?
